Output 37300425ecde0dc7f1a0c2b3ad4faca270267e78232702e41d0c7fc85944378c:0

value
28966584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9298f9e79e1c46a50ecd6579cfeb0226389dece6 OP_EQUAL
address
MMGJ9QhkCwjzGZTkFbUhnNA2adied5LZ6E
transaction
37300425ecde0dc7f1a0c2b3ad4faca270267e78232702e41d0c7fc85944378c
spent
true